Output 95e4a581d1a10f71cdc6e4f1366c9d5587fc869efb50a4069de6353721671181:10

value
15045
script pubkey
OP_0 OP_PUSHBYTES_20 531383a7e9caba3fdb97fa1044c98848774d91a0
address
bc1q2vfc8flfe2arlkuhlggyfjvgfpm5mydqrw0myk
transaction
95e4a581d1a10f71cdc6e4f1366c9d5587fc869efb50a4069de6353721671181
confirmations
74
spent
false

1 Sat Range